Özet (EN)
Biological diversity is a critical concept in conserving natural resources, and it refers to diversity at the genetic, species, and ecosystem levels. Especially in forest ecosystems, this diversity is fundamental for the sustainability of ecosystem processes. Forests play vital ecological and economic roles by providing ecosystem services such as carbon storage, oxygen production, and water cycle regulation. Turkey's forests offer a remarkable richness in this respect; however, the importance of dead trees for the sustainability of this diversity is increasingly emphasized. In addition to contributing to the carbon and nitrogen cycle, dead trees increase soil moisture, expand the habitats of microorganisms, and prevent erosion. The thick-diameter dead trees provide habitats for many animals through the hollows they harbor while providing suitable microclimatic conditions for the germination and growth of young plants. The data obtained in this study in 5 different compartments in Çamkoru Dr. Fuat Adalı Research Forest show that dead trees have a determining effect on rejuvenation processes. It was revealed that the presence of trees killed positively affects sapling density and development and should be considered in sustainable forestry practices. In conclusion, the conservation of dead trees ensures the continuity of biodiversity and makes essential contributions to the ecological balance and sustainable management of forest ecosystems.
